I am the original owner of 2002 Honda Odyssey. I bought  the card Feb 2007. The transmission failed at the end of April with 90,000 miles.

Long story short, the dealer said repair cost $4600+tax, and Honda will cover $1500 only. I am hoping that Honda will pay more as this is totally unexpected from a Honda vehicle that I paid over the retail price.
